Inclusion Criteria

inclusion criteria:
-age over 50 years
-osteoporotic compression fracture of vertebrae
-painful vertebral hemangioma
-painful vertebral metastasis
-painful vertebral involvement by multiple myeloma
exclusion criteria:
-new vertebral fractures(less than 2 weeks)
-old vertebral fractures(more than one year)
-sever compression of vertebral body(reduction of more than 80% percent of height of the vertebra)
-myelopathy
-focal neurologic defects
-bleeding disorders

Primary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Pain. Timepoint: one month after cement injection. Method of measurement: Visual Analogue Scale.
Secondary Outcome Measures
NameTimeMethod
Functional disability after vertebroplasty. Timepoint: immediately , one week and one month after injection of cement. Method of measurement: Oswestry Low Back Pain Questionare.
